Feel A Connection.
What could be a more powerful way to connect with a stranger than
reading the raw and intimate notes and letters they've left behind?
Open a copy of FOUND #7 and you'll be dipped into a wide range of
captivating lives -- a Baghdad-bound soldier, writing raps and
reflecting on his flight to Iraq; the Almighty Patrick, a small-town
pizza chef who dreams of life as a conqueror in the Middle Ages; two
young women swapping the frankest and most hilarious sexual advice
you'll ever read. FOUND #7 contains hundreds of finds discovered from
Cleveland to Cameroon, including exotic Post-It Notes, surreal To-Do
Lists, rude love letters, and eloquent rejections. Plus interviews with
all-star finders Rachel Maddow (MSNBC) and filmmaker Ramin Bahrani, the
story of Joel Coen's lost iPhone, and the true-life tale of Willis Earl
Beal, who's responsible for perhaps the sweetest and oddest
